Problem
Current technologies are unable to effectively obtain Hybrid Automatic Repeat Request (HARQ) information for the Common Control Channel (CCCH) in mobile communication systems, leading to potential decoding failures and reduced signal reception success rates.
Innovation Solution
A method and apparatus where a base station receives a request message from a Radio Network Controller (RNC) to obtain HARQ information for the CCCH, allowing the base station to correctly decode signals and improve data reception by establishing the corresponding relationship between CCCH logical channels and HARQ information.

The present invention discloses a method and an apparatus for obtaining the Hybrid Automatic Repeat Request (HARQ) information of a CCCH, wherein the method for obtaining the HARQ information of the CCCH comprises: a base station receiving a request message from a Radio Network Controller (RNC), wherein the request message is used to indicate the HARQ information used by the CCCH; the base station obtaining the HARQ information used by the CCCH according to the request message. According to the present invention, the base station obtains the HARQ information of the CCCH according to the message from the radio network controller, thus which is convenient for both the base station and a UE to know exactly the corresponding relationship between the CCCH logical channel and the HARQ used by the CCCH logical channel, thereby guaranteeing Node B to perform decoding correctly and improving the reception success rate of signal and data.
